Who We Are

Mission: To promote health, disease prevention, environmental health protection.

Public Health – Muskegon County (PHMC) is the local health department serving the citizens of Muskegon County, Michigan. PHMC provides a variety of prevention, promotion and protection services to advance public health.

Our vision is healthy people in a healthy community.

What We Do

The governmental public health agency has a unique role: to see to it that vital elements are in place and that the mission is adequately addressed. This role is accomplished by implementation of the core functions of public health: assessment of information on the health of the community, comprehensive public health policy development and assurance that public health services are provided in the community.
